Risk ManagementRule #5

Control Lot Size

I will always trade within 1–2% risk of total capital.

No excitement, no "I feel confident today" lot jumps. Consistency beats confidence. Greed kills accounts.

PlanningRule #6

Master Risk–Reward

Each trade must offer at least a 1:2 ratio or better.

If I can't find a trade that pays twice what I risk, I will walk away. The market rewards discipline, not desperation.

DisciplineRule #9

Journal Every Trade

Every trade must be recorded: Entry and exit, Why I took it, Emotional state, Lesson learned.

I will review my journal weekly — because a trader who learns from his own data becomes unstoppable.

Quick Reference Checklist
Before every trade, ask yourself these questions

✅ Before Entry

  • Do I have a confirmed setup?
  • Is my stop loss and take profit defined?
  • Is the risk:reward at least 1:2?
  • Is my lot size within 1-2% risk?
  • Am I calm and focused?

❌ Never Do This

  • Trade without stop loss
  • Revenge trade after a loss
  • Chase missed trades
  • Trade when emotional or stressed
  • Let ego drive decisions
